Pipe Flow Calculator

Last Updated: October 20, 2025

Calculate pipe flow, pressure drop, and velocity using the Darcy-Weisbach equation instantly with our advanced hydraulic engineering calculator supporting multiple units and comprehensive flow analysis for pipe sizing, pump selection, and fluid system design applications.

Calculator

Enter pipe dimensions, fluid properties, and flow conditions below to calculate pressure drop and velocity instantly.

Use the input fields to specify pipe diameter, length, fluid properties, and flow rate for accurate calculations.

Results

Enter values to see results

Table of Contents

  1. 1. What is Pipe Flow Calculator?
  2. 2. How to Calculate Pipe Flow
  3. 3. Examples of Calculation
  4. 4. Practical Applications of Pipe Flow
  5. 5. Frequently Asked Questions
  6. 6. Related Calculators

What is Pipe Flow Calculator?

Understanding Hydraulic Engineering and Fluid Mechanics

The Pipe Flow Calculator is a comprehensive hydraulic engineering tool that calculates pressure drop, velocity, and flow characteristics in pipes using the Darcy-Weisbach equation. This calculator is essential for pipe sizing, pump selection, and fluid system design. It provides detailed analysis including Reynolds number, friction factor, and pressure drop calculations for various pipe materials and fluid conditions.

For more information about pipe flow and fluid mechanics, visit Wikipedia: Pipe Flow and Wikipedia: Fluid Mechanics.

In hydraulic engineering and fluid mechanics, pipe flow analysis is crucial for designing water distribution systems, HVAC systems, industrial piping, and pump systems. This calculator helps engineers and technicians determine pressure losses, select appropriate pipe sizes, and optimize fluid system performance. It's also essential for understanding fluid behavior, energy losses, and system efficiency in pipes and conduits.

Pipe flow analysis is fundamental to hydraulic engineering - it determines pressure losses and system performance in fluid transport.

Whether you're designing water supply systems, sizing pumps, calculating pressure drops, or analyzing fluid dynamics, this calculator provides accurate, instant results with comprehensive hydraulic analysis for all your engineering calculations. For related calculations, explore our photon energy calculator, volumetric flow rate calculator, velocity calculator, projectile motion calculator, and terminal velocity calculator.

How to Calculate Pipe Flow

Step-by-Step Calculation Guide

Darcy-Weisbach Equation

ΔP = f × (L/D) × (ρv²/2)

Where ΔP = pressure drop, f = friction factor, L = pipe length, D = diameter, ρ = density, v = velocity

The Darcy-Weisbach equation is the fundamental equation for calculating pressure drop due to friction in pipes. The friction factor (f) depends on the Reynolds number and relative roughness. For laminar flow (Re < 2,300), f = 64/Re. For turbulent flow, the Colebrook-White equation is used to determine the friction factor.

The Reynolds number (Re = ρvD/μ) determines the flow regime and affects the friction factor calculation. Laminar flow occurs at Re < 2,300, transitional flow at 2,300 < Re < 4,000, and turbulent flow at Re > 4,000. The relative roughness (ε/D) also significantly affects friction factor in turbulent flow.

Key Parameters

Reynolds Number: Re = ρvD/μ (determines flow regime)

Friction Factor (Laminar): f = 64/Re (Re < 2,300)

Friction Factor (Turbulent): Colebrook-White equation

Velocity: v = Q/A = 4Q/(πD²)

Pressure Drop: ΔP = f(L/D)(ρv²/2)

Pipe roughness values vary significantly with material: smooth pipes (ε = 0.0015 mm), steel pipes (ε = 0.045 mm), cast iron (ε = 0.26 mm), and concrete (ε = 0.3-3.0 mm). The relative roughness (ε/D) is crucial for friction factor determination in turbulent flow conditions.

Examples of Pipe Flow Calculation

Real-World Applications and Use Cases

Example 1: Water Flow in Steel Pipe

Given:

  • • Pipe diameter: 100 mm
  • • Pipe length: 500 m
  • • Flow rate: 20 L/s
  • • Water density: 1000 kg/m³
  • • Water viscosity: 0.001 Pa·s
  • • Pipe roughness: 0.045 mm

Step-by-step calculation:

Step 1: Calculate velocity

v = Q/A = 4Q/(πD²)

v = 4 × 0.02 m³/s / (π × 0.1² m²)

v = 2.55 m/s

Step 2: Calculate Reynolds number

Re = ρvD/μ = 1000 × 2.55 × 0.1 / 0.001

Re = 255,000 (turbulent flow)

Step 3: Calculate friction factor

Using Colebrook-White equation: f ≈ 0.019

Step 4: Calculate pressure drop

ΔP = f(L/D)(ρv²/2)

ΔP = 0.019 × (500/0.1) × (1000 × 2.55²/2)

ΔP = 308,000 Pa = 308 kPa

Final Answer

308 kPa

Pressure drop in 500m steel pipe

💡 Did you know? The Darcy-Weisbach equation is more accurate than the Hazen-Williams equation for most engineering applications and works for all fluid types and pipe materials!

Practical Applications of Pipe Flow

Real-World Applications Across Industries

Field/Application Typical Flow Rate Range Importance
Water Distribution 0.1-100 L/s Critical for municipal water supply systems
HVAC Systems 0.01-10 L/s Essential for heating and cooling systems
Industrial Processing 1-1000 L/s Important for manufacturing and chemical processes
Oil and Gas 10-10000 L/s Critical for pipeline transportation
Wastewater Treatment 0.1-100 L/s Essential for environmental protection
Fire Protection 1-100 L/s Critical for safety and emergency systems
Agricultural Irrigation 0.1-50 L/s Important for crop production and water management
Power Generation 10-1000 L/s Essential for cooling and steam systems

Frequently Asked Questions (FAQ)

Disclaimer: The calculators and tools available on PhysicsCalculators.net are designed for educational and informational purposes only. While we strive for accuracy, the results and calculations provided may contain errors or inaccuracies. Users are advised to verify the information independently and not rely solely on these results for academic, professional, or experimental purposes. PhysicsCalculators.net assumes no responsibility for any loss or damage resulting from the use of these tools.